The Associate Director of Special Events and Donor Relations on the Athletics development team is responsible for donor relations and engagement of the full range of donors (capital, major, planned giving, and annual donors) who are members of the National Commodore Club (NCC). This role also assists in managing, planning, and execution of local and regional athletic donor events. As part of the larger Athletics Development team, this individual routinely works events and activities requiring weekend and evening hours as well as travel. The Department of Development and Alumni Relations (DAR) assists Vanderbilt University in securing the resources, both human and financial, that are required to achieve its mission and goals. DAR is responsible for the identification, cultivation, solicitation, and stewardship of individuals and organizations whose charitable objectives are consistent with those of Vanderbilt University’s teaching and research programs. DAR’s university development team is responsible for seeking new resources from alumni, parents, friends, and family foundations to support key fundraising priorities.
